What size horse clipper blade do I need?
For most full-body clips on UK horses, a 3F (9mm) or 5F (6mm) blade is standard. For show turnout and close finishing, use a 10 or 15. For muzzles and ears, use a trimmer with a 30 blade.

What's the difference between A2 and A5 clipper blades?
A2 blades are larger and fit heavy duty horse clippers — faster clipping on big jobs. A5 blades are smaller and fit medium duty clippers like the Showmate and Royale — better for precision work. A5 is the worldwide standard; A2 is the benchmark for serious equine clipping.

How often should horse clipper blades be sharpened?
Every 5–10 hours of use, or sooner if you notice pulling, uneven cutting or the blades heating up quickly. Always keep a sharp spare set for long sessions.

Can I use the same blade on different horses?
Yes, but clean and disinfect between horses to prevent skin condition transfer, and oil the blade before switching to keep cutting smooth.
